public ActionResult Novo(NewRegistrationForm form) { if (ModelState.IsValid) { return(Redirect("warehouse.html")); } else { var errorMenssages = ModelState.SelectMany(s => s.Value.Errors).Select(e => e.ErrorMessage); } }
public ActionResult New(NewRegistrationForm form) { if (!form.PasswordsMatch) { ModelState.AddModelError("Confirmar Contraseña", "Las contraseñas no coinciden."); } if (ModelState.IsValid) { return(Redirect("/registered.htm")); } else { var errorMessages = ModelState .SelectMany(s => s.Value.Errors) .Select(e => e.ErrorMessage); return(View("Error", errorMessages)); } }
public ActionResult New(NewRegistrationForm form) { if (!form.PasswordsMatch) { ModelState.AddModelError("ConfirmPassword", "Passwords don't match."); } if (ModelState.IsValid) { return Redirect("/registered.htm"); } else { var errorMessages = ModelState .SelectMany(s => s.Value.Errors) .Select(e => e.ErrorMessage); return View("Error", errorMessages); } }